Bring a flashlight and your sense of wonder as you explore the park after dark. This hike begins at the White Barn and heads up either to Bald Mountain or to the viewpoint on Vista Trail, where we will see the moon rise over the Mayacamas and the sun set over Sonoma Valley.

The Bald Mountain route via Grey Pine is strenuous, covering 6.5 miles with 1500+ of vertical with some steep sections. The final route will be decided by the hike leader. It leaves the White Barn parking lot at 5pm. This route is not recommended for minors under 12.

The Vista Trail route is a moderate-to-strenuous 4-mile hike with 700ft of elevation and begins at 6pm.
